#3fe165 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fe165 is composed of 24.7% red, 88.2%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 134.1 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 56.5%. #3fe165 color hex could be obtained by blending #7effca with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#3fe165 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3fe165 has RGB values of R:63, G:225,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 4186469.

Shades and Tints of #3fe165
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c04 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fe165
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c948e is the less saturated color, while #25fb57 is the most saturated one.
